### Action item: Harrowfield gateway buffering

During the outage, the Harrowfield telemetry gateway dropped readings from roughly forty tractors because its in-memory buffer had no overflow policy. Owner for the fix is the Fieldwire team: add disk-backed spill, cap retention at six hours, and alert when the buffer exceeds half capacity. Target is two sprints out. Progress will be reported at this sync until closed. Design notes, capacity math, and the review checklist are being tracked on the internal page:

runbook for yahop-tajep: https://jenkins.olvarqstack.internal/settings

Handover for the Tilegrove prefetcher. It warms map tiles around recent viewports; nothing fancy. Watch the eviction job — if it stalls, disk fills within a day. Release 4.2 changed the fetch concurrency math, so old configs are invalid. For the cut, the prefetcher must run with exactly the following configuration values.

deployment values, hahig-bahaf:
[silys]
team = noveth
access_code = ac_f34f45
owner = novwyn.gormir
host = silys.qorvelstack.example
port = 8080
peer = wenys.torvaworks.test
salt = ebb2fb97
pin = 6233

Subject: New SQL lint rules live in release pipeline

Team — starting tonight, all .sql files in the Marrowgate repo are checked by the new lint pass: lowercase keywords are rejected and unqualified DELETEs fail the build. If an urgent hotfix trips the linter, page the pipeline owner rather than bypassing. The enforcing build is identified by the token below.

session token of fawep-tageg = htk4_82d8

## Session Handling — Coldvault Archiver

Archival jobs against Coldvault buckets run under a service session. Sessions last 30 minutes; renew before long transfers. If a job 401s mid-run, resume with the same cursor after re-auth — the archiver is idempotent per manifest. Don't create ad-hoc sessions during an incident; use the on-call break-glass path. Auth is bearer-only, no cookies. The current on-call credential for the archive API is below.

login token, yajeg-fawif: eyJhbGciOiJIUzI1NiIsInR5cCI6IkpXVCJ9.eyJzdWIiOiIEdPQYnZXaZIn0.HSRTnYZBx0Qc